Airforce withdraws a rule permitting evangelizing
U.S. Air Force officials disclosed on Tuesday that they have withdrawn a code of ethics rule from use by its chaplain service that endorsed the practice of evangelizing military service members who are not affiliated with any specific religion. The move came in the wake of a lawsuit by a Jewish graduate of the Air Force Academy, Mike Weinstein, who said that senior officers and cadets illegally imposed Christianity on others at the school.
